Racing Videos

Battle Of The Favourites On La Molina! | Volta A Catalunya 2023 Highlights – Stage 3

Battle Of The Favourites On La Molina! | Volta A Catalunya 2023 Highlights - Stage 3


Battle Of The Favourites On La Molina! | Volta A Catalunya 2023 Highlights – Stage 3

Click Here to Watch the Video from GCN Racing…